What Is NAICS Code 54134 β Drafting Services?
NAICS code 54134 specifically identifies businesses that provide drafting services. These services involve preparing detailed and precise technical drawings and plans used to convey complex design specifications. Drawing from a keen understanding of design principles and technical standards, drafting professionals support a variety of industries including architecture, mechanical manufacturing, and civil engineering.
Key Aspects of Drafting Services (NAICS 54134)
- Creation of architectural drafting to support building projects
- Production of mechanical drafting for machinery and manufacturing components
- Development of civil engineering drafting for infrastructure and land development
- Use of computer-aided design (CAD) tools to ensure accuracy and efficiency

Size Standards for NAICS 54134
For businesses interested in government contracting or qualifying as a small business under NAICS 54134, the size standards are critical. According to the SBA (Small Business Administration):
Entity Type | Size Standard |
---|---|
Drafting Services | $16.5 million in average annual receipts |
Meeting this size standard allows businesses to be eligible for various small business federal contracting programs.
Examples of Businesses Under NAICS 54134
Typical businesses and activities classified under NAICS 54134 include:
- Architectural Drafting Firms: Specializing in creating technical building plans and blueprints.
- Mechanical Drafting Companies: Designing detailed mechanical parts, assemblies, and systems for manufacturing.
- Civil Engineering Drafting Services: Producing drawings related to roads, bridges, and land development projects.
These businesses use advanced CAD software and coordinate closely with engineers and architects to ensure the accuracy and compliance of the designs.

FAQ: Your Top Questions About NAICS Code 54134 β Drafting Services
Q1: What software tools are commonly used in drafting services?
A1: CAD (Computer-Aided Design) software such as AutoCAD, SolidWorks, and Revit are commonly used by drafting professionals to create precise technical drawings.
Q2: Can drafting services include 3D modeling?
A2: Yes, many drafting services now incorporate 3D modeling alongside traditional 2D drafting to provide enhanced visualization and detailed design work.
Q3: Is NAICS 54134 limited to only architectural drafting?
A3: No. While architectural drafting is a major component, NAICS 54134 also covers mechanical and civil engineering drafting.
Q4: How can knowing the NAICS code benefit my business?
A4: Identifying your NAICS code can help with federal contracting opportunities, compliance with industry regulations, and market research.
Q5: What is the difference between NAICS 54134 and other related codes like 54131?
A5: NAICS 54131 refers to Architectural Services primarily offering design and planning, while 54134 specifically refers to drafting services which support the preparation of detailed technical drawings.
